A client reports hearing loss to a nurse. On assessment, the nurse finds that the client has Meniere's disease. Which statements should the nurse anticipate from the client? Select all that apply.
 
  1. I feel like falling while walking.
  2. My appetite has increased lately.
  3. My room is spinning around me.
  4. I hear buzzing and ringing sounds in my ear.
  5. I feel like someone is calling me frequently.
